Proflow Billet Aluminium Brake Proportioning Valve | Knob Adjustment | 3/8"-24 Single Inlet/Outlet | PFE386
The Proflow PFE386 is a precision-machined billet aluminium brake proportioning valve with easy knob adjustment, designed for performance, race, and custom vehicle applications. Adjust your front-to-rear brake bias quickly and accurately to suit changing track conditions, tyre combinations, or custom brake system setups — all without tools.
Product Specifications
- Part Number: PFE386
- Material: Billet aluminium
- Adjustment Type: Knob (tool-free)
- Thread Size: 3/8"-24
- Configuration: Single inlet / single outlet
- Pressure Range: Adjustable 100–1000 PSI (model dependent)
- Pressure Reduction: Up to 57%
- Sold: Each
- Brand: Proflow
- Barcode: 90014249
Features
- Billet aluminium construction — lightweight, strong, and corrosion resistant
- Simple knob adjustment for fast brake bias changes on the fly
- Adjustable between 100–1000 PSI depending on model
- Reduces rear brake pressure up to 57% to prevent rear wheel lockup
- 3/8"-24 thread for compatibility with standard brake line fittings
- Compact single inlet/outlet design suits tight engine bay and chassis routing
Applications
- Race and track cars requiring adjustable front/rear brake bias
- Hot rods and street rods with custom brake system configurations
- Big and little tyre combinations requiring brake balance correction
- Any performance vehicle where rear brake lockup is a concern
- Custom brake line fabrication with 3/8"-24 fittings
Note: Always verify pressure rating and thread compatibility with your specific brake system before installation.
